Understanding the Status of Your Bet: Won, Lost, or Pending
Locate your wager receipt within your account history to determine its outcome. Each placement is assigned a specific state that dictates the result and any financial transaction.
Won
- Definition: All predictions on the betting slip proved correct. For a multiple wager, every single leg was successful.
- Financial Impact: Winnings, which are the stake multiplied by the odds, are automatically transferred to your main account balance. You can verify this credit by checking your transaction log or current funds.
- Troubleshooting: If winnings are not credited within 30 minutes after an event's official conclusion, allow for settlement delays. Official result verification, such as post-race inquiries or VAR reviews in soccer, can postpone payment processing.
Lost
- Definition: One or more of your predictions were incorrect. In an accumulator or parlay, a single failed selection causes the entire slip to lose.
- Financial Impact: The initial stake is forfeited. The amount was deducted when the placement was confirmed, so no further transaction occurs.
- Recommendation: Analyze which specific selection failed. Identifying patterns in unsuccessful picks can inform your future wagering choices.
Pending / Open
- Definition: The outcome for at least one event on the slip has not been finalized by the operator.
- Common Reasons:
- The game or competition is currently underway.
- The event has concluded, but the platform awaits the official results from the sport's governing body.
- The wager is on a long-term outright market (e.g., tournament champion), which remains open until the competition ends.
- Action: Await automatic settlement. The status will change once the house finalizes the results. Refrain from duplicating the wager, as the original remains active.
A fourth possible state is Void / Canceled. This applies when an event is officially called off, postponed beyond the operator's time limit, or a market condition is not met (e.g., a player in a prop wager does not participate). For a voided selection, your stake is returned to your account balance. In an accumulator, the voided leg is typically removed and the odds are recalculated based on the remaining selections.
Resolving Discrepancies or Issues with Your Bet Slip
Immediately capture a screenshot of your betting coupon, ensuring the unique transaction ID is clearly visible. This serves as your primary evidence. Cross-reference the outcome on your wager record with the official final result published by the governing body of the sport or league, not a third-party data provider.
If a discrepancy persists, contact the operator's support team through their live chat or dedicated email address. Your initial message must contain the specific wager record ID, the attached screenshot, the name of the event, the market, and your selection. State precisely what you believe the error to be, for example, "The final score was 2-1, my 'Over 2.5 Goals' selection should be a winner."
Expect an initial automated or agent acknowledgment within a few hours. A complete resolution or detailed explanation for the settlement decision typically follows within a 24-hour timeframe. Payout calculation mistakes are often resolved faster than disputes over event-specific rules, such as player statistics.
Common settlement disputes include wagers on events that were postponed or abandoned. In these cases, review the platform's specific rules for that sport. A wager may be voided if a match is not resumed within a set period, usually 12 to 48 hours, resulting in a stake refund.
